CVE-2023-3277

9.8 · CRITICAL
Published Nov 3, 2023 inspireui CWE-288 EPSS 2.89% (86th pctl)

Overview

CVE-2023-3277 is a critical-severity vulnerability affecting inspireui mstore_api. It was published on November 3, 2023 and has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 9.8 (CRITICAL).

This vulnerability has a CVSS 3.1 base score of 9.8, rated CRITICAL. It can be exploited remotely over the network. No authentication or special privileges are required for exploitation.

Technical Description

The MStore API pl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Unauthorized Account Access and Privilege Escalation in versions up to, and including, 4.10.7 due to improper implementation of the Apple login feature. This allows unauthenticated attackers to log in as any user as long as they know the user's email address.
